#217075 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#217075 is composed of 12.9% red, 43.9%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.8% cyan, 4.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 183.6 degrees, a saturation of 56% and a lightness of 29.4%. #217075 color hex could be obtained by blending #42e0ea with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#217075 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#217075 has RGB values of R:33, G:112,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 2191477.
